New Old Time Chautauqua Bellingham Benefit Show

A knock-your-socks off show that'll peg your giggle gauge, tickle your funny bone, and make you guffaw in awe! From jugglers to musicians, magicians to giant puppets, hula hoopists to acrobats, and everything in between, this extravaganza will keep you on your toes and at the edge of your seat. 

Featuring: Legendary stars of stage and screen, the Flying Karamazov Brothers; the amazing Artis the Spoonman (of Soundgarden video fame); performance poet Kevin Murphy; Poki, master of illusion and balance; trapeze artists the Bunion Sisters; and Manny Moore (he can do anything).

        We acknowledge that Whatcom County is located on the unceded territory of the Coast Salish Peoples. They cared for the lands that included what we’d call the Puget Sound region, Vancouver Island and British Columbia since time immemorial. This gives us the great obligation and opportunity to learn how to care for our surrounding areas and all the natural and human resources we require to live. We express our deepest respect and gratitude for our indigenous neighbors, the Lummi Nation and Nooksack Tribe, for their enduring care and protection of our shared lands and waterways.
